Job Description
Purpose of the Role

The Global Masterdata Governance (GMG) team ensures that all master data across our systems is accurate, consistent, and easy to understand. This is essential for smooth global operations and high‑quality data management. We are a global team and consist of specialists in different areas who work together to maintain global data integrity and support global initiatives.

Key Activities
  • Delivering first and second level support through JIRA within established service and operational agreements
  • Share expertise about the product and offer recommendations to enhance and advance global coding processes, particularly in data processing.
  • Assists Senior Specialists and Experts with medium to complex tasks by conducting root cause analyses and offering constructive feedback or recommendations.
  • Assist colleagues within the same industry sector during busy times and when they are on vacation
  • Perform Mastercoder tasks ranging from basic to moderately complex
  • Promote efficient coding by encouraging efforts to streamline features and definitions
  • Takes proactive and reactive measures to avoid or correct errors in the product database
  • Contributes to and recommends updates to global product definitions, coding manuals, and standardized rules for data coding process improvements.

NIQ may utilize artificial intelligence (AI) tools at various stages of the recruitment process, including résumé screening, candidate assessments, interview scheduling, job matching, communication support, and certain administrative tasks that help streamline workflows. These tools are intended to improve efficiency and support fair and consistent evaluation based on job‑related criteria. All use of AI is governed by NIQ’s principles of fairness, transparency, human oversight, and inclusion. Final hiring decisions are made exclusively by humans. NIQ regularly reviews its AI tools to help mitigate bias and ensure compliance with applicable laws and regulations. About NIQ

NIQ is the world’s leading consumer intelligence company, delivering the most complete understanding of consumer buying behavior and revealing new pathways to growth. In 2023, NIQ combined with GfK, bringing together the two industry leaders with unparalleled global reach. With a holistic retail read and the most comprehensive consumer insights—delivered with advanced analytics through state‑of‑the‑art platforms—NIQ delivers the Full View™. NIQ is an Advent International portfolio company with operations in 100+ markets, covering more than 90% of the world’s population.
